POSITION TITLE : PLANT OPERATOR
Reports to : Plant Manager
Location : Etobicoke
EcoVac Solutions Ltd. owns and operates a facility in Toronto to receive and process liquid soil from hydrovac (daylighting) trucks. The liquid soil is processed into reusable stone, sand, clay and treated water.
Reporting to the Plant Manager, the Plant Operator plays an important role in the day-to-day operations of EcoVacs Etobicoke industrial site performing required daily activities safely.
Key Responsibilities :
- Operate plant equipment including : the start and stop of equipment, simple troubleshooting and making adjustments as necessary
- Operate heavy equipment including : pay loader, bobcat, sit-down forklift and scissor lift
- Load, unload and transport materials using heavy equipment.
- Greeting drivers and providing direction for safe unloading
- General daily housekeeping and good manufacturing practices (GMPs) such as cleaning, sweeping, pressure washing, etc.
- Monitor and inspect plant equipment and systems to detect equipment malfunctions and to ensure plant systems are operating normally.
- Assist Plant Manager and Operators in trouble shooting machinery problems
- Daily lubrication and preventative maintenance of all required machinery
- Taking samples for routine soil testing
- May perform minor maintenance or assist with repair of plant machinery
- May repair machinery using hand tools and power tools.
- Data entry as required
- Participate in corporate safety initiatives and procedures
- Commit to corporate safety initiatives and procedures
